The Non-Device Trap in EU Pharma AI
US pharma companies building AI into drug discovery and R&D are moving fast, with the AI-in-pharma market projected to grow over 40% annually through 2030 pharmaphorum.com. Many of these companies have run the obvious compliance check: is this a medical device under MDR or IVDR? If the answer is no, teams often stop there, treating device classification as the gate that decides whether Europe applies at all.
That gate does not exist. The EU AI Act attaches to use case and risk, not to device status, and a drug discovery tool that never touches MDR or IVDR can still land in a high-risk category on its own terms pharmaphorum.com. Layer on GDPR and the European Health Data Space, and the exposure compounds. A tool that processes European patient data for training, validation, or secondary research use inherits GDPR obligations and, increasingly, EHDS data-sharing rules regardless of whether it was ever submitted for conformity assessment as a device www.arnoldporter.com.
Academic work is catching up to this reality faster than most compliance functions. A recent integrated framework argues that medical AI governance in Europe cannot be handled framework by framework. The AI Act, MDR, IVDR, GDPR, and EHDS interact, and a compliance program built to satisfy one in isolation will leave gaps the others exploit www.frontiersin.org. That is the operational core of the problem for US innovators entering Europe: there is no single regulator or single filing that clears all four at once, and the ongoing MDCG debate over how AI-enabled technologies get treated in the MDR/IVDR revision means even the device boundary itself is not settled www.arnoldporter.com.
Cybersecurity adds a fifth stack that does not care about device classification either. IEC 81001-5-1 and the EU Cyber Resilience Act impose secure software lifecycle requirements on health-adjacent software independent of whether it clears the MDR bar, which means a discovery platform can be fully outside device regulation and still owe a documented security lifecycle to sell into the EU market medqair.com.
The decision this creates for compliance leaders is not whether to pursue device classification. It is whether the organization has built a governance architecture that maps AI Act risk tier, GDPR data flow, EHDS secondary-use exposure, and cybersecurity lifecycle obligations as four independent tracks, each capable of triggering compliance duties on its own. Treating “not a device” as a compliance conclusion rather than a single data point is the failure mode. The AI Act was written to reach AI systems wherever they create risk, not wherever MDR happens to already be watching.
For US pharma innovators, the practical test is simple to state and hard to satisfy. Can you show, tool by tool, which of the five frameworks applies, why, and what evidence supports that determination. If the answer today is “we checked MDR and moved on,” the gap is not theoretical. It is the next audit finding waiting to be written.
